Flammable gas refers to gases that can ignite and burn when exposed to a flame or spark. Toxic gas, on the other hand, refers to gases that can be harmful or even lethal if inhaled or absorbed into the body. Essentially, flammable gases pose a fire hazard, while toxic gases pose a health hazard.
Reactions involving the evolution of toxic gases should be performed in a fume hood or a well-ventilated area to prevent exposure to harmful fumes. It is important to ensure proper ventilation and appropriate safety measures are in place to protect individuals from the toxic gases.
Toxic gases are classified as dangerous because they can cause harm to living organisms when inhaled, ingested, or when they come into contact with skin. These gases can disrupt normal bodily functions, leading to symptoms ranging from irritation to organ damage or death. Exposure to toxic gases can also have long-lasting effects on health, depending on the concentration and duration of exposure.
